Lastly, thanks to my new group of friends, I joined myfitnesspal.com. If you haven't checked it out, do! It's free and let's you enter all of your exercise activity and food consumed and tallies up your calories taken in, and spent. There is also message boards, but I haven't even checked them out because I'm just enjoying the tools and my friends. I can't stress enough how much having people encouraging you and taking an interest in your journey helps with pushing you into wanting to do "better." Since joining on Thursday, I've been super accountable with myself because I know they are there doing the same thing. It's been amazing.
